This Year's Model Updates:

Even though it was revamped last year, the Sebring line receives a number of changes. An Enthusiast package for the sedan debuts, as will a sporty GTC convertible later in the model year. And to put the Sebring ragtop in reach of more buyers, a lower-priced LX version with the 2.4-liter inline four becomes available.

Pros:
  • Good looks and performance, wide range of body styles, exceptional value.
Cons:
  • No manual transmission in the sedan, build quality and resale value not up to Japanese standards.
